Mills had lost three games on the road, but after bumping their record up to 7-10 on Thursday that streak is in the rearview. They skirted past the San Mateo Bearcats 7-5. The game was the first time the Vikings have beaten the Bearcats on their field since April 30, 2022.

Givanni Angelini was a major factor while hitting and pitching. On the mound, he pitched two innings while giving up no earned runs off two hits. He has been consistent recently: he hasn't given up more than one walk in four consecutive appearances. He was also solid in the batter's box, earning one RBI, one run, and one stolen base.

In other batting news, Kendrick Choi was excellent, going 2-for-3 with two RBI and one double. Another player making a difference was Joshua Huei, who went 2-for-3 with one run and one RBI.

As for San Mateo,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ost five of their last six games. That's put a noticeable dent in their 10-12 record this season. For those keeping track at home, that's the closest defeat they have suffered since March 21st.

On San Mateo's side, Tyce Copus was cooking despite his team's loss, going 2-for-3 with three RBI and one double. The team also got some help courtesy of Hudson Brandt, who went 3-for-4 with two runs.

Coming up, Mills will face off against El Camino at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day. As for San Mateo, they will take on Cupertino at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day.
